How to Safely Use a Hair Straightener on Doll Wigs

  1. Check the Wig Type: Determine if the wig is synthetic or human hair.
  2. Use the Right Temperature: Keep the straightener on a low setting, around 250°F for synthetic and 300°F for human hair.
  3. Test a Small Section: Start with an inconspicuous area to see how the wig reacts.
  4. Keep it Moving: Don’t hold the straightener in one place too long to avoid burns.
  5. Style with Care: Use a comb or brush gently to style post-straightening.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can all doll wigs be straightened?

No, only human hair wigs and some high-quality synthetic wigs can handle heat.

What happens if I use a straightener on a synthetic wig?

Are there alternatives to straightening wig hair?

Yes, consider using wig-friendly styling tools or steam instead of heat.
